We were two Backpacker going to direction SanJuan and Salta. The intersection is great spot and wide place to stop for cars. We got ride aroud 35 km to Lavalle. ( We realized there is a bus is going here Number 300 ,who want to get a bit far from citycan consider this option)There is a Police check point in This town which cars stop too.
We might say hitchiking is tough in Argentina and takes long times, drivers most of time does not seems friendly.

Have a spots of trucks that will go to Chile or Brazil. In the Street Ridrigez Peña have a Petrol station that have a lot brazilians drivers.―Anonymous

Spot is okay, people goes a bit too fast but long road and place to stop for cars. Reachable in bus, line 611 i believe, to El Borbollon. There is a gas station also near. Mendoza is hard to get out from, i think here you are pretty sure to leave. Not a lot of camions though―losangelitos

Arrived around midday, no shade, cars driving fast. 2 hours later we got picked up.―WillowTraveller
